The Study of Pollutant Characteristics and Control Strategy of Wastewater for Industries (First Year)

Absrtact
Due to the fast development, the current wastewater monitoring procedure cannot effectively reflect wastewater characteristic of emerging industry. This study has panned several mechanisms in regard of pollution prevention and monitoring. The suggested procedures included more detailed chemicals disclosure in the manufacturing process (upstream) and wastewater monitoring (downstream). The former aims to clarify the raw materials used by the industries by strengthening the declaration in the existing Water Pollution Control Measure Plans and Permit. The manufacturers are responsible to disclosure the fate of specific pollutant in the factory including wastewater, exhaust gas, waste (waste solvent) or recycling usage. The latter is to suggest that the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) should consider to add more items for detection and report such as acute toxicity, specific pollutant and total pollution index (such as TTO) before the Effluent Standard are set up. There are many industries bearing ammonia-nitrogen in their wastewater. The investigation estimated that total amount of ammonia-nitrogen discharged from all industries was 70,063 kg/day. The largest contributor was chemical industry and its load was estimated as 32.6% of the total amount of ammonia-nitrogen. Besides, sewage system of Science Park, petrochemical industry and poultry also have high pollution potential. Most industry associations agree to help the EPA in the task of pre-investigation for contained-nitrogen pollution wastewater and have willingness to cooperate the subsequent evaluation. It will help EPA to promote the set up of ammonia-nitrogen effluent standard. The project has finished the investigations of Effluent Standard including average standard, Effluent Standard of heavy metals, suspended solid standard of stone industry and silicon dioxide industry, color treatment technology of textile industry and wastewater control of funeral industry for the reference of amending Effluent Standard in the future.
